    ACOG reticle, you say?

    I have a TA-31H-G that I aim to get rid of, now that I’m back at altitude.

    I have used the standard red chevron, the fancy crosshair one, and finally this green horseshoe.

    I prefer the green horseshoe. In a 30 yard dynamic engagement of two dogs in my pasture in Oklahoma, I found the horseshoe and its center dot handy in dispatching them while they were running. I’m not sure I would have liked the chevron as much, and definitely not the crosshair version.
